A general rule of thumb is that filament printers are better equipped to handle larger models thanks to their build capacity, albeit at a lower quality than resin, while resin-based printers can achieve much higher levels of detail but on a small scale. SLA printers use an ultraviolet (UV) laser to solidify a resin, focusing the laser to form the solid model. The filament material used by FFF printers is available in several different materials, such as PLA (a brittle, biodegradable material), ABS (the same plastic used in Lego blocks), nylon, TPE (a soft, rubberlike material) and HDPE (a light, toughpolystyrene).
